Subject: Cut-over done — stable sorting in Quillform

Quick recap for the sync: we flipped Quillform's report builder to the new stable sort last night. Ties now preserve insertion order instead of shuffling between runs, so the flaky snapshot tests should finally calm down. Old comparator is gone, feature flag removed. Rollback would be a redeploy of the previous image. The settings we shipped with are below.

config for bahop-baduf:
[kasion]
team = lamath
access_code = ac_d807e5
host = kasion.paliqcloud.corp
port = 4000
owner = julix.tamvan
peer = frair.qorvelsoft.local

Leadership Review Briefing — Sale of the Fieldware Unit

Heads of department: Ashcombe Group has agreed in principle to sell its Fieldware instrumentation unit to Norvale Partners. The unit contributed roughly 8% of group revenue last year with below-average margins. Transition services will run for nine months, and affected functions will receive separate guidance on staffing and systems separation. Completion is targeted for the end of the fiscal year. Details of the wider strategy appear in the confidential note below.

management briefing: Headcount on the Silok team goes from 44 to 77 by the end of May. Gross margin on Silok came in at 63 percent against a plan of 30 percent.

**PR: Reduce cold-start latency in Lumenario serverless handlers**

This change pre-initializes the schema cache and trims the dependency graph for the `invoice-sync` and `ledger-poll` handlers, cutting median cold-start time by roughly 40% in staging at Kestrel Basin. No behavioral changes; rollout is safe to include in this cycle. The tuning constants applied in this PR are listed below.

constants for kaduf-hadup:
QUOTAS = {
    "zorath": 2,
    "ralael": 5,
}